Commercial Bathroom Remodeling in Denver County, CO
Commercial bathroom remodeling services encompass a range of upgrades and renovations designed to improve the functionality, appearance, and efficiency of bathroom spaces in commercial properties. These projects often include replacing fixtures, updating flooring and wall finishes, installing new lighting, and optimizing layouts to better serve employees and customers. Property owners typically seek these services to modernize outdated facilities, enhance safety standards, or accommodate changing business needs, ensuring the bathroom space aligns with the overall aesthetic and operational goals of the property.
Before requesting commercial bathroom remodeling, property owners should consider factors such as the scope of the project, specific design preferences, and any building codes or accessibility requirements that must be met. It’s also helpful to clarify the timeline and budget expectations, as well as any special features or fixtures desired. Having a clear understanding of these elements can facilitate a smoother remodeling process and ensure the finished space effectively supports the needs of the business or organization.
